Essse PR adiciona a validação do corpo das requisições nas rotas, garantindo que apenas os dados solicitados pela aplicação sejam aceitos, com a tipagem correta. Foi utilizado as bibliotecas:
@nestjs/swagger: Para a documentação automatizada da API
class-validator: Para a validação dos dados
class-transformer: Para a transformação dos dados
Essa validação ocorre antes do processamento dos dados pela aplicação, então só serão processados se todos os campos estiverem válidos.
Essse PR adiciona a validação do corpo das requisições nas rotas, garantindo que apenas os dados solicitados pela aplicação sejam aceitos, com a tipagem correta. Foi utilizado as bibliotecas:
Essa validação ocorre antes do processamento dos dados pela aplicação, então só serão processados se todos os campos estiverem válidos.
Sem validação (ANTES): Imagens
Com validação (DEPOIS): Imagens